About Sidlaghatta Tehsil

Sidlaghatta is a tehsil in district of Chikkaballapura , Karnataka , India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Sidlaghatta was 214,169 which includes 108,937 males and 105,232 females. Sidlaghatta covers 670 Km2 area.

Urban/Rural Population of Sidlaghatta

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Urban Population 51,159 Rural Population 163,010
Urban male Population 26,065 Rural Male Population 82,872
Urban Female Population 25,094 Rural Female Population 80,138

This table provides a detailed breakdown of the urban and rural population of Sidlaghatta. The Sidlaghatta urban population is 51,159 with 26,065 male population and 25,094 female population. In contrast Sidlaghatta rural population is 163,010, comprising 82,872 male population and 80,138 female population. A tehsil is the administrative level between a district and a village. Depending on the state it may be called a taluka, mandal, block or circle.
